Preview

In this simulation, you are the STEM Integration Coordinator and 8th Grade Math Teacher at Stonehenge Middle School, where STEM performance continues to sag. A shift in community demographics has average class sizes exceeding 34 students, and teachers are spending more remedial time with struggling students. Top students are transferring to more progressive private schools. Those leaving voice frustration at a lack of AP courses and opportunities to earn high school credits, as well as a weak STEM program. To this point, every solution proposed by leadership results in more work for already overloaded teachers. The principal asks you to work with peers to find, propose, and implement solutions.

Trade-offs to Consider

  • In-depth exploration of a few topics vs. a Wide range of STEM topics
  • Maintain work-life balance vs. Rapid upskilling in STEM areas
  • Integrate STEM into all subjects vs. Develop standalone STEM classes
  • Invest in STEM Equipment vs. Develop low-cost creative solutions
  • Cross-department collaboration vs. improving individual lesson plans
  • Make STEM courses highly engaging vs. maintaining academic rigor
